Abstract
An efficient, very simple and new approach for real time detection of R-wave is described in this paper, which integrates histogram method and difference method with low time complexity, at the same time, the method has quite good result even when ECGs are tilted due to respiration and in the presence of power line oscillation. Experiments illustrate that this method is so robust and efficient that it had applied to digital temporary pacemaker developed by our team successfully.
